Output 81a86b2a60b6561e852bbae7c5d28f9fcb977aa91ee3166da5627c8b8ed81bfa:0

value
175976968
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5a3cd3957dc9f71246334abe6cda829d5239a6b OP_EQUALVERIFY OP_CHECKSIG
address
LehaRDDiRaZgf3HqykeiuVVcd3TkbBr3J4
transaction
81a86b2a60b6561e852bbae7c5d28f9fcb977aa91ee3166da5627c8b8ed81bfa
spent
true